Chinese hackers are spying on US critical infrastructure, Western intelligence says

May 24 (Reuters) – A state-sponsored Chinese hacking group is spying on a wide range of U.S. critical infrastructure organizations, from telecommunications to transportation hubs, Western intelligence agencies and Microsoft said on Wednesday (MSFT.O ). A student started a deadly fire at a school in Guyana after a phone was confiscated, police say

GEORGETOWN, May 23 (Reuters) – A fire at a school dormitory in Guyana that has killed 19 children was started by a student after school authorities confiscated her mobile phone, police said on Tuesday. The children, mostly Indigenous girls, died around midnight Monday, most at the scene. “A female student is suspected of setting the … Read more
